Murder, Kidnapping, Armed Robbery, Rape Excluded As Anambra Government Offers Plea Bargain To Suspects Standing Criminal Trial
Under plea bargain, a defendant is required to plead guilty and be given a lesser sentence by the courts.
A statement issued by the Anambra Attorney General and Commissioner for Justice, Tobechukwu Nweke, SAN, explained that the rare discretionary privilege is in line with the mandate of the Governor Chukwuma Soludo.
Further to this, the Attorney General and Commissioner for Justice issued a direction to all prosecutors in the state requiring them to issue the prescribed Plea Bargain Forms accompanying the direction to all defendants in criminal cases before plea is taken.
The direction dated 22nd July, 2026 applies to all offences created by the laws of the state, except the offences of murder, kidnapping, armed robbery and rape.
The Attorney General and Commissioner for Justice noted that this will be the first time a state government will be taking such a bold step to offer plea bargain to large members of the society facing criminal trial.
